‘Flow arts’ is a term used to describe a variety of movement-based disciplines including hoop dance, poi, juggling, fire-spinning and more. The feel-good factor combined with the physical activity and challenging movement engages you in such a way that it can have a meditative effect.

Hoop dance is more about the ‘flow’, but hula hooping as exercise can have multiple health and fitness benefits, including core strengthening and muscle toning. A study on the energy expenditure of hula hooping as exercise found that it burned around 878 kilojoules in a 30-minute workout or 29 kilojoules per minute. All the more reason to re-connect with your childhood hula hoop.
